به‌روزرسانی تپ روت چیست و چگونه بر حریم خصوصی بیت کوین تأثیر خواهد گذاشت؟

به‌روزرسانی تپ روت چیست و چگونه بر حریم خصوصی بیت کوین تأثیر خواهد گذاشت؟

Ali Ebrahimi خرداد ۳۰, ۱۴۰۰
32 دقیقه زمان مطالعه

تپ روت (Taproot) جدیدترین به‌روزرسانی شبکه بیت کوین است که قرار است نوامبر ۲۰۲۱ ، در این شبکه اجرا شود. بر خلاف معنای لغوی تپ روت (ریشه اصلی گیاه) این قضیه، هیچ ربطی به گل و گیاه ندارد. با این حال، این به‌روزرسانی نوید این را می‌دهد که برخی از جزئیات تراکنش‌ها را زیر خاک مخفی کند! اما تپ روت چیست و چه تغییراتی را به بلاکچین بیت کوین اضافه خواهد کرد؟

اگر به دنبال یافتن پاسخ این سوالات هستید این مقاله از «اکس نوین» مخصوص شماست.

به‌روزرسانی تپ روت چیست؟

به روزرسانی تپ روت بیت کوین-min

بلاکچین (Blockchain) بیت کوین از کدهای کامپیوتری تشکیل شده و این کدها نحوه کار بلاکچین را تعیین می‌کنند.

در بلاکچین بیت کوین با انواع مختلفی از تراکنش‌ها روبرو هستیم. از تراکنش‌های ساده گرفته تا تراکنش‌های پیچیده که از قراردادهای هوشمند (Smart Contracts) استفاده می‌کنند.

 از جمله تراکنش‌های پیچیده می‌توان به تراکنش‌های چند امضایی (Multi-Sig) یا تراکنش‌های اجرا شده از طریق راهکارهای لایه دو چون شبکه لایتنینگ اشاره کرد.

در وضعیت فعلی بلاکچین بیت کوین، زمانی که یک تراکنش پیچیده انجام می‌شود، در نهایت اسکریپت‌ها در شبکه بیت کوین به نمایش عموم گذاشته شده و اطلاعاتی از افراد شرکت‌کننده در این تراکنش‌ها عمومی خواهد شد.

بنابراین، کار شرکت‌های ردیاب بلاکچینی چون CipherTrace و Chainalysis و سازمان‌های دولتی برای ردگیری تراکنش‌ها راحت خواهد بود.

اما…

 به‌روزرسانی تپ روت چه ارتباطی با تراکنش‌های پیچیده دارد؟

با به‌روزرسانی تپ روت، تراکنش‌های پیچیده شبکه بیت کوین همانند تراکنش‌های ساده، نظیر به نظیر به نظر خواهند رسید. این کار با ترکیب کلیدهای عمومی و ایجاد یک کلید عمومی جدید و ترکیب امضای طرفین برای ساخت یک امضای جدید صورت خواهد گرفت.

 اما چگونه؟

 به وسیله الگوریتم امضای دیجیتالی اشنور!

اما الگوریتم امضای دیجیتالی اشنور چیست؟ در ادامه مقاله به توضیح آن خواهیم پرداخت.

تپ روت ایده چه کسی است؟

طرح پیشنهادی به‌روزرسانی تپ روت بیت کوین برای اولین بار توسط گرگوری مکسول (Gregory Maxwell) در ژانویه سال ۲۰۱۸ مطرح شد. مکسول یکی از شناخته‌شده‌ترین توسعه‌دهندگان بیت کوین کور (Bitcoin Core) است.

بیت کوین کور، کلاینت اصلی شبکه بیت کوین است و امکان تعامل با بلاکچین را برای کاربران فراهم می‌کند. در حقیقت کاربران می‌توانند با بارگیری بیت کوین کور، در اعتبارسنجی تراکنش‌های شبکه بیت کوین شرکت کنند.

دو سال بعد از طرح پیشنهاد تپ روت، در اکتبر سال ۲۰۲۰، این به‌روزرسانی با درخواست پیتر وویل (Pieter Wuille) به کتابخانه بیت کوین کور اضافه شد. از آن زمان، به‌روزرسانی تپ روت و چگونگی اضافه شدن آن به شبکه بیت کوین، یکی از داغ‌ترین موضوعات جامعه بیت کوین است.

تپ روت چه ویژگی هایی را برای شبکه بیت کوین به ارمغان خواهد آورد؟

خرید بیت کوین

تا بدین جای کار متوجه شدیم که تپ روت چیست و چگونه به افزایش حریم خصوصی کاربران کمک خواهد کرد. اما پس از اجرای به‌روزرسانی تپ روت چه ویژگی‌هایی به شبکه بیت کوین اضافه خواهد شد؟

افزایش حریم خصوصی و کاهش کارمزد تراکنش ها

به طور خاص، برای تراکنش‌های پیچیده، تپ روت حریم خصوصی را افزایش خواهد داد. افزایش حریم خصوصی با کاهش داده‌های مورد نیاز برای انجام این تراکنش‌ها همراه خواهد بود. در نتیجه، حجم کمتری از بلاک اشغال شده و کارمزد تراکنش ‌ها کاهش خواهد یافت. مطلبی که با افزایش محبوبیت بیت کوین در سال های اخیر، گریبان گیر پادشاه رمزارزها شده‌است.

افزایش انعطاف پذیری

در این به‌روزرسانی، الگوریتم امضای جدیدی (الگوریتم امضای اشنور) معرفی خواهد شد که عملکرد قرارداد هوشمند بیت کوین را بهبود خواهد بخشید.

تقویت لایتینگ

پروتکل‌هایی چون کوین سواپ (CoinSwap) و شبکه لایتنینگ (Lightning Network) نیز از به‌روزرسانی تپ روت نفع خواهند برد.

شبکه لایتنینگ، یک راهکار لایه دوم (Second Layer) برای افزایش مقیاس پذیری شبکه بیت کوین است و تراکنش‌ها را به خارج از بلاکچین هدایت می‌کند.

این کار با استفاده از یک کانال پرداختی دو طرفه صورت می‌پذیرد.

 اما چه چیزی در بلاکچین ثبت می‌شود؟

 تنها ابتدا و انتهای این کانال در بلاکچین ثبت خواهد شد. این یعنی نیازی به ثبت لحظه به لحظه تراکنش‌ها نیست و تنها وضعیت ابتدایی و نهایی اهمیت دارد.

اما تپ روت چه تأثیری بر شبکه لایتنینگ دارد؟

مکسول، مغز متفکر این ارتقاء در رابطه با تأثیر تپ روت بر تراکنش‌های پیچیده می‌گوید:

«معتقدم که این اتفاق باعث می‌شود تا قراردادهای هوشمند و تراکنش‌های پیچیده به ساده‌ترین شکل ممکن به نظر برسند.»

بر اساس گفته‌های مکسول، به‌روزرسانی تپ روت باعث خواهد شد تا تراکنش‌های صورت گرفته در شبکه لایتنینگ یا دیگر راهکارهای لایه دوم، یا تراکنش‌های پیچیده دیگر، در قیاس با تراکنش‌های ساده قابل شناخت نباشند.

الگوریتم امضای اشنور چیست؟

امضای اشنور (Schnorr Signature)، الگوریتم امضای رمزنگاری شده‌ای است که به دست کلاز اشنور (Claus Schnorr)، دانشمند و ریاضیدان ۷۷ ساله آلمانی خلق شد.

به دلیل وجود حق اختراع، این امضا تا زمان انقضای این حق یعنی سال ۲۰۰۸ به صورت عمومی در دسترس همگان قرار نگرفت، بنابراین، ساتوشی ناکاموتو، خالق بیت کوین نمی‌توانست از آن در الگوریتم بیت کوین استفاده کند.

شبکه بیت کوین در حال حاضر، از الگوریتم امضای دیجیتال منحنی بیضوی (ECDSA) استفاده می‌کند. الگوریتمی که در آن زمان به صورت گسترده‌ای استفاده شده و توسط رمزنگاران به طور کامل درک شده‌بود. به همین دلیل ناکاموتو آن را در شبکه بیت کوین به کار برد.

پس از انتشار الگوریتم امضای اشنور، بسیاری از توسعه‌دهندگان به این نتیجه رسیدند که الگوریتم اشنور، امنیت و کارایی بیشتری نسبت به الگوریتم ECDSA دارد؛ لذا تصمیم گرفتند تا از این الگوریتم در شبکه بیت کوین استفاده کنند.

به‌کارگیری امضای اشنور در بلاکچین بیت کوین می‌تواند نقطه آغازی برای نسل جدیدی از امضاها برای بیت کوین و سایر شبکه‌های بلاکچینی باشد.

اما چرا امضای اشنور اینقدر مهم است؟

یکی از مزایای اصلی امضای اشنور، این است که چندین کلید را در یک تراکنش پیچیده وارد کرده و یک امضای منحصر به فرد تولید می‌کند. بگذارید کمی ساده‌تر توضیح دهیم:

الگوریتم اشنور، امضاهای دیجیتال ایجاد شده توسط چند کلید را به یک امضای دیجیتال خاص تبدیل خواهد کرد.

امضای اشنور نسبت به الگوریتم قبلی دو مزیت مهم دارد:

 اول اینکه کلیدهای عمومی کاربران در قراردادهای هوشمند بیت کوین را پنهان می‌کند. همان‌طور که گفتیم، تمامی کلیدها ترکیب شده و تنها یک کلید عمومی منحصر به فرد در بلاکچین نمایش داده خواهد شد. مزیت دوم کاهش مقدار فضای مورد نیاز در هر بلاک برای قراردادهای هوشمند پیچیده است. از آنجایی که کارمزد تراکنش‌های بیت کوین تابعی از مقدار فضایی است که آن تراکنش در بلاکچین اشغال می‌کند، کاهش مقدار فضای مورد نیاز بدون شک کارمزد تراکنش‌ها را کاهش خواهد داد. مطلبی که احتمالاً بسیاری از کاربران بیت کوین از آن استقبال خواهند کرد.

وضعیت فعلی به‌روزرسانی تپ روت چگونه است؟

از آنجایی که بیت کوین یک شبکه غیرمتمرکز است، برای انجام تغییر در شبکه، نیاز به اجماع کلی وجود دارد. فعال‌سازی تپ روت در وهله اول به ماینرهای بیت کوین سپرده شد. در دوره‌ای آزمایشی به نام اسپیدی ترایال (Speedy Trial) به ماینرها این فرصت داده شد تا در بازه زمانی دو هفته‌ای «تنظیم سختی» که هر ۲۰۱۶ بلاک اتفاق می‌افتد، رأی خود را برای حمایت از تپ روت با دادن سیگنال مثبت اعلام نمایند.

به منظور انجام این ارتقاء، ۹۰ درصد از بلاک های استخراج شده در این بازه زمانی دو هفته‌ای، بایستی به این به‌روزرسانی سیگنال مثبت می‌فرستادند و در صورت عدم تحقق این آستانه، تا ۱۱ آگوست، فرصت‌های دو هفته‌ای مجددی به ماینرها داده می‌شد.

پس از چندین بار شکست در این بازه های دو هفته ای، سر انجام، در روز ۱۲ ژوئن، ماینرها بر سر به‌روزرسانی تپ روت به اجماع ۹۰ درصدی رسیدند و تپ روت در بلاک ۶۸۷۲۸۵ قفل شد.

در صورتی که تمامی اقدامات مطابق با برنامه پیش برود، تپ روت در ماه نوامبر اجرا خواهد شد.

آخرین به‌روزرسانی مهم بیت کوین چه زمانی بود؟

آخرین به‌روزرسانی بیت کوین با نام Segregated Witness یا همان سگویت (SegWit) در سال ۲۰۱۷ اتفاق افتاد. هدف از این به‌روزرسانی حذف برخی از داده‌ها در تراکنش ها بود که به سریع‌تر شدن بلاکچین بیت کوین ختم می‌شد.

بسیاری تصور می‌کردند که بیت کوین برای تبدیل شدن به ارزی قابل استفاده برای همگان، به اندازه کافی سریع نیست و به بلاک های بزرگتری احتیاج دارد. همین موضوع باعث شد تا هارد فورکی (Hard Fork) اجرا شود و دو بلاکچین مجزا به وجود آید!

ما حصل چه بود؟

بیت کوین کش!

به‌روزرسانی تپ روت بیت کوین قرار است به عنوان یک سافت فورک (Soft Fork) در شبکه اجرا شود. در حقیقت اجماع کلی بر اجرای این شبکه از چندی پیش به وجود آمد و بحث اصلی تنها بر سر چگونگی اجرای آن بوده‌است.

به‌روزرسانی تپ روت چه تأثیری بر قیمت بیت کوین خواهد گذاشت؟

به‌روزرسانی تپ روت بیت کوین چیست

یکی از پرسش‌های مهمی که پیرامون به‌روزرسانی تپ روت مطرح می‌شود، تأثیر آن بر قیمت بیت کوین است. بیت کوین پتانسیل رشد زیادی دارد اما این رشد قرار نیست تنها از طریق تپ روت محقق شود. با این حال به‌روزرسانی تپ روت بر قیمت بیت کوین بی‌تأثیر نخواهد بود.

با اجرای به‌روزرسانی تپ روت، بسیاری از شرکت‌ها احتمالاً بیت کوین را به عنوان گزینه مناسبی برای انجام تراکنش‌های خود انتخاب خواهند کرد که این مهم منجر به پذیرش عمومی و افزایش قیمت خواهد شد.

سرمایه‌گذاران باید از این فرصت استفاده کنند. این به‌روزرسانی هنوز فعال نشده و مطمئناً فعال‌سازی آن در شبکه بیت کوین توجه تمامی رسانه‌ها را جلب خواهد کرد. علاوه بر این، ممکن است به دلیل بهبودهای مختلفی که تپ روت در شبکه بیت کوین ایجاد خواهد کرد، توجه عامه مردم به این ارز جلب شود. جلب توجه همگان به بیت کوین، تقاضا را افزایش داده که این امر به خودی خود، باعث رشد قیمت خواهد شد.

به‌روزرسانی تپ روت در چند خط

اگر می‌خواهید بدانید به‌روزرسانی تپ روت چیست و چه ویژگی‌هایی دارد این چند خط برای شماست!

از آخرین به‌روزرسانی بیت کوین (سگویت) که منجر به تشکیل بیت کوین کش شد، تقریباً ۴ سال می‌گذرد.

 از آن زمان شبکه بیت کوین منتظر به‌روزرسانی جدیدی است که حریم خصوصی، مقیاس پذیری و امنیت شبکه را افزایش خواهد داد. این به‌روزرسانی تپ روت نام دارد.

بدون شک به‌روزرسانی تپ روت، یکی از مهم‌ترین اتفاقات تاریخ بیت کوین خواهد بود. به‌روزرسانی که به ما یادآوری می‌کند که بیت کوین یک فناوری است و دائماً تکامل پیدا می‌کند؛ مطلبی که شاید بسیاری به دلیل غرق شدن در بازار فراموش کرده‌باشند.

به‌روزرسانی تپ روت اولین بار در سال ۲۰۱۸ توسط گرگوری مکسول مطرح شد و پس از سال‌ها بحث، تصمیم گرفته شد تا در بازه‌های زمانی دو هفته‌ای، ماینرها برای این به‌روزرسانی به اجماع ۹۰ درصدی برسند. اتفاقی که در ۱۲ ژوئن سال جاری محقق شد. انتظار می‌رود که به‌روزرسانی تپ روت نوامبر ۲۰۲۱ در شبکه اجرایی شود.

تپ روت به‌روزرسانی است که حمایت بیش از ۹۰ درصدی نودها (Node) را به همراه خود دارد. با اجرای این به‌روزرسانی و استفاده از الگوریتم امضای اشنور در شبکه بیت کوین، بدون شک از نظر حفظ حریم خصوصی، مقیاس پذیری و امنیت شبکه شاهد پیشرفت های چشم‌گیری خواهیم بود.

سوالات متداول

به‌روزرسانی تپ روت چیست؟

تپ روت سافت فورکی از بیت کوین است که قرار است حریم خصوصی، مقیاس پذیری و امنیت شبکه بلاکچین بیت کوین را افزایش دهد.

چه زمانی تپ روت اجرا خواهد شد؟

ماینرهای بیت کوین در تاریخ ۱۲ ژوئن به اجماع ۹۰ درصدی مورد نیاز رسیدند و به نظر می‌رسد که تپ روت در نوامبر سال جاری اجرا شود.

ویژگی مهم تپ روت چیست؟

تپ روت با تغییر در ساختار تراکنش‌های پیچیده آنها را در قیاس با تراکنش‌های عادی غیرقابل شناسایی خواهد کرد. علاوه بر این، انتظار می‌رود که تپ روت کارمزد تراکنش ها را کاهش دهد.

تپ روت از چه الگوریتم امضای دیجیتالی بهره می برد؟

تپ روت قرار است الگوریتم امضای قدرتمند اشنور را به شبکه بیت کوین اضافه کند.